Bug#766958: [xserver-xorg-video-nv] WISH: make the package available for more architectures, at least i386

2014-10-27 Thread r . ductor
Package: xserver-xorg-video-nv
Version: 1:2.1.20-3
WISH: make the package  availble for more architectures, at least i386.

Dear maintainers

I'm the (sad) owner of an old laptop with a nvidia NV-28 graphic card (Dell 
Inspiron 8500, GeForce 4200, resolution up to 1900x1200).

In spite of the optimistic claims on the xorg website [1], it turns out that 
nouveau is unusable with N28 (See [2], reported 2 years ago. I've reproduced 
the problems yesterday, with a freshly installed testing). Setting noaccel=1 or 
trying the driver modesetting [3] do not improve the situation (checked again 
yesterday).

In my knowledge, the only options to keep a NV28 working on debian currently 
are:
-1- To use  nvidia-kernel-legacy-96xx-dkms for Wheezy (96.43.23) or for Squeeze
-2- To use xserver-xorg-video-vesa, with any release.

The former solution allows to use the 1900x1200 graphics and 3D acceleration, 
but implies to be stacked to Wheezy forever, because nvidia announced that 96xx 
will no more supported [4].

The latter solution, which I prefer, allows to evolute (and e.g. stay in 
testing) but does not allow to use high resolutions and 3D.

I've seen that xserver-xorg-video-nv (no 3D but high resolution) came back in 
jessie for some architectures, so the natural wish would be to have it for more 
architectures (at least i386), if this is technically possible.

My best regards
ric

Bug#706478: rygel: WHISH rygel should not listen on internet by default

2013-05-02 Thread r ductor
Hello, I confirm: the origin of the automatic execution of rygel is the
/usr/share/autostart/rygel.desktop file.

A file
.config/autostart/rygel.desktop
with
Hidden=true
stops the automatic execution of rygel.

All in all you might want to disable/delete the file
/usr/share/autostart/rygel.desktop to avoid automatic execution of rygel
(in kde at least).

best,
ric
